Bangladeshi MP Anwarul Azim Anar Brutally Murdered, Skinned, and Dismembered in Rajarhat Flat Killers Steal Rs 4.3 Lakh; One Suspect Wore the MP’s Shirt.

Bangladeshi MP Anwarul Azim Anar faced a horrific end as he was brutally murdered, skinned, and dismembered in a Rajarhat flat. The killers made off with Rs 4.3 lakh, with one of them brazenly wearing the MP’s shirt. Authorities from the State CID and Dhaka police, aided by Interpol, are intensively pursuing key suspect Md Siam Hossain, known as Bhola, who is believed to have fled to Nepal and remains at large.

Following the grisly murder, the assailants departed the scene with the stolen money, as revealed by a joint team of State CID and Dhaka Metropolitan Police. Investigators assert that Siam Hossain absconded with the cash and is currently hiding in Nepal. During interrogation, Jihad Howladar (24), a butcher from Mumbai, admitted that the body was mutilated and dismembered throughout the night of May 13 while the group consumed alcohol. The next morning, Jihad left the scene wearing the MP’s clothes, as his own were bloodstained.

The State CID, along with a team from the Dhaka Metropolitan Police led by Detective Branch Chief Mohammad Harun-or-Rashid, have completed a reconstruction of the murder at the Rajarhat complex. According to police sources, around 3 PM, MP Anwarul Azim entered the flat with Faisal and Shimul Bhuniyan. Celesty Rahman was in an upstairs room, while Jihad Howladar and Siam awaited inside.

Jihad recounted that the MP was rendered unconscious with chloroform upon entering and then suffocated to death. Celesty had preemptively covered the CCTV camera with cloth and adhesive tape. The body was moved to the kitchen or bathroom, where it was dismembered, with bones and flesh packed into separate bags. Intelligence officers, after reviewing CCTV footage, observed that around 4 PM, the MP’s shoes were brought inside.
